Kurikana is a Rural village located in Jenapur, Jajapur, Odisha.
The total population of Kurikana is 1,041.
Kurikana village comprises 250 households.
The literacy rate in Kurikana is 88.4%. Among the literate population of 823, there are 451 literate males and 372 literate females.
In Kurikana, there are 526 males and 515 females, with a sex ratio of 979 females per 1000 males.
There are 110 children (10.6% of population), comprising 55 boys and 55 girls.
The total number of workers in Kurikana is 325, with 271 main workers and 54 marginal workers.
In Kurikana, there are 133 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(70 males, 63 females) and 44 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(19 males, 25 females).
Kurikana is located in Odisha state, Jajapur district, and falls under Jenapur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 401463 and LGD code is 401463.
